refactor: split runCommand() into focused helpers (mj)
Extract runCommand() in cmd/gt/main.go into separate helpers following SRP: - parseFlags(): extract --log flag parsing - dispatchInput(): route by arg count/content (version, stdin, args) - handleNoInput(): TTY→REPL or stdin→parse path - startREPL(): REPL launch with optional log file - tryParse(): RPN-first with percentage fallback runCommand() is now a 3-line orchestrator delegating to parseFlags() and dispatchInput(). No behavioral change; all tests pass.
